Abstract

Al2O3/MgO materials with various Mg/Al molar ratios were prepared and characterized by XRD, FT-IR, SEM and BET analysis. These materials were used as catalysts for synthesis of 1-phenoxy-2-propanol (1-PhP) from phenol and propylene oxide as compared with some oxides, i.e. MgO, CaO, ZnO and Al2O3, etc. Al2O3/MgO with Al/Mg molar ratio of 1.5% exhibited outstanding catalytic performance with 98.2% conversion and 99.3% selectivity to 1-PhP at 120 °C for 5 h. This catalyst can be easily recovered and reused due to its heterogeneous catalytic nature.
